CSS Unicode字体

在 CSS 中设置字体名称,直接写中文是可以的。但是在文件编码(GB2312、UTF-8 等)不匹配时会产生乱码的错误。xp 系统不支持 类似微软雅黑的中文。

方案一: 你可以使用英文来替代。 比如 font-family:"Microsoft Yahei"。

方案二: 在 CSS 直接使用 Unicode 编码来写字体名称可以避免这些错误。使用 Unicode 写中文字体名称,浏览器是可以正确的解析的。
font-family: "\5FAE\8F6F\96C5\9ED1",表示设置字体为“微软雅黑”。

可以通过escape() 来测试属于什么字体。

| 字体名称 | 英文名称      | Unicode 编码
| ---------    | --------------- | -------------------- |
| 宋体        | SimSun        | \5B8B\4F53 |
| 新宋体     | NSimSun     | \65B0\5B8B\4F53 |
| 黑体        | SimHei         | \9ED1\4F53 |
| 微软雅黑 | Microsoft YaHei            | \5FAE\8F6F\96C5\9ED1 |
| 楷体_GB2312 | KaiTi_GB2312      | \6977\4F53_GB2312 |
| 隶书        | LiSu             | \96B6\4E66 |
| 幼园        | YouYuan      | \5E7C\5706 |
| 华文细黑 | STXihei        | \534E\6587\7EC6\9ED1 |
| 细明体    | MingLiU        | \7EC6\660E\4F53 |
| 新细明体 | PMingLiU     | \65B0\7EC6\660E\4F53 |

 

参考网站:http://code.ciaoca.com/style/cssfont2unicode/

转载于:https://www.cnblogs.com/codebook/p/9351485.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值